Typical Issues with Patio Doors
Patio doors can experience numerous concerns that might require repair work. Below is a list of the most typical issues:
| Problem | Description |
|---|---|
| Misalignment | Doors that are difficult to open or close may be misaligned, frequently due to settling foundations or wear. |
| Broken or Cracked Glass | Glass panels can shatter or break due to accidents or severe weather. |
| Worn-Out Seals | Weatherstripping can degrade with time, jeopardizing energy performance and security. |
| Damaged Frames | Wooden frames can warp from moisture, while vinyl or aluminum can dent or scratch. |
| Rusty or Broken Hardware | Handles, locks, and hinges may rust or break, hindering functionality and security. |

Signs You Need to Repair Your Patio Doors
Being vigilant about the condition of your patio doors can help you capture issues before they intensify. Here are some signs that you may need repairs:
- Difficulty Opening or Closing: If your door sticks or is difficult to open, it might show a problem that needs attention.
- Noticeable Gaps: If you observe spaces in between the door and the frame, it's time for a check-up to prevent drafts and water leaks.
- Excess Condensation: If you see condensation between double-pane glass, it implies the seal has actually stopped working and the glass system may need changing.
- Drafts or High Energy Bills: Increased energy bills can be a sign that your patio door is not sealing correctly, enabling conditioned air to escape.
Fixing vs. Replacing
Sometimes, it may be tempting to change the entire door instead of fixing it. Here's a valuable contrast table that shows when to repair versus replace your patio doors:
| Condition | Repair | Replace |
|---|---|---|
| Minor Frame Damage | Can generally be repaired with patching or refitting. | If the frame is thoroughly harmed or rotten, consider replacement. |
| Broken Glass | Frequently can be fixed by changing simply the glass. | If the entire glass unit is jeopardized, replacement might be required. |
| Worn Hardware | Can quickly change or repair handles, locks, and hinges. | If the door mechanism is dated, think about a full door replacement. |
| Considerable Structural Issues | Repair work may be possible, but make certain to get an expert opinion. | It might be more affordable to replace a door with serious structural problems. |
Step-by-Step Guide: DIY Minor Repairs
For those who come in handy, some minor repairs can be dealt with on your own. Here is an easy detailed guide for common patio door repairs:
Fixing Misalignment
- Inspect the Hinges: Check if screws are loose or if the hinges are harmed.
- Tighten Screws: Use a screwdriver to tighten loose screws in the hinges.
- Change the Door: If it's still misaligned, consider using shims to adjust the height of the door.
Replacing Weatherstripping
- Eliminate Old Weatherstripping: Use a putty knife or comparable tool to pry off the old material.
- Tidy the Surface: Make sure there's no residue left on the frame.
- Set Up New Weatherstripping: Measure and cut the new weatherstripping to size, then push it into place.
Changing Broken Glass
- Eliminate the Frame: Take out the door panel from the frame if necessary.
- Get Rid Of Broken Glass: Carefully eliminate any shattered pieces and tidy the frame.
- Install New Glass: Fit the new glass into the frame, sealing properly with glazing compound.
Fixing Rusty Hardware
- Tidy the Affected Area: Remove rust using sandpaper or a wire brush.
- Apply Rust Inhibitor: Use a rust-inhibiting guide before repainting.
- Replace Screws and Bolts: Consider updating to stainless-steel screws to avoid future rust.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How much do patio door repairs normally cost?
The expense of repair work can vary commonly depending upon the problem however normally varies from ₤ 100-₤ 500. Small repairs like weatherstripping or hardware replacement can be on the lower end, while glass or frame repair work might be more expensive.
2. Should I attempt to repair my patio door myself?
If you have some DIY experience, small repair work can be dealt with on your own. However, for more complex concerns or if you're unsure, it's advisable to speak with an expert.
3. How often should I have my patio doors inspected?
It's suggested to have your patio doors examined once a year to catch any prospective issues before they get worse.
4. What materials are best for patio doors?
Typical products include wood, vinyl, fiberglass, and aluminum. Each has its advantages and downsides, depending upon elements like environment and maintenance choices.
5. Can I avoid damage to my patio doors?
Routine upkeep, such as cleaning up the tracks, lubricating hinges, and examining seals, can assist extend the life of your patio doors and avoid major problems.
